It shouldn\u2019t work as well as it does, but it does.<\/p>\n<p>Designer: <a href=\"https:\/\/www.youtube.com\/@sholoush\">Soroush JWL<\/a><\/p>\n<\/p>\n<p>For those not yet deep in the World Cup rabbit hole, the Trionda is a ball worth knowing. Adidas unveiled it in October 2025, and its design carries real intention behind it. The name nods to the three host nations (Canada, Mexico, and the United States), while the curving four-panel form was inspired by \u201cla ola,\u201d the wave. It actually holds a small record: with only four panels, it\u2019s the fewest a FIFA World Cup ball has ever used. Each panel carries iconography tied to a host country. A maple leaf for Canada. An eagle for Mexico. A star for the United States. The craftsmanship baked into the original ball already had layers of meaning long before Soroush got near it with his tools.<\/p>\n<\/p>\n<p>Which is probably part of what makes his replica so satisfying to watch take shape. He splits the coins down the middle, hammers each half into a custom mold, solders the halves together into a sphere, and then begins the painstaking work of hand-carving the Trionda\u2019s twisting surface pattern directly into the metal. No CNC machine. No shortcuts. Just hands, tools, and a very deliberate commitment to getting every curve right.<\/p>\n<\/p>\n<p>I have a lot of appreciation for this kind of project because it does two things at once. That level of attention to an object most people only interact with as background detail during a broadcast is, by itself, a kind of tribute.<\/p>\n<\/p>\n<p>Soroush JWL has built a following on exactly this kind of work. Previous projects have included a ring engineered to unfold into a bracelet through a series of interconnected scissor mechanisms, a miniature Aladdin\u2019s lamp, and a bolt transformed into a sword. The common thread across all of it is a delight in transformation and an insistence on doing it by hand. His YouTube channel has grown to over 123,000 subscribers, and it is easy to understand why.
